Kosuke Fukudome hit one over the fence and had 3 RBI at Chase Field where the
Arizona Diamondbacks beat the San Diego Padres 9 to 2.

Arizona took the lead for good in the bottom of the 2nd inning scoring one
runner. Arizona had 14 hits overall, while San Diego had 10.

The victory was credited to Andy Sonnanstine(13-8) who went 5 and 2/3 innings,
allowing 2 runs. Kevin Slowey(0-2) was the losing pitcher. By giving up 6
runs in 3 and 1/3 innings his ERA increased from 4.34 to 6.14.
